Guinness World Records named Corduroy the world’s oldest living cat on Thursday.

The feline, who celebrated his 26th birthday on August 1, has grown up alongside owner Ashley Reed Okura in Sisters, Oregon, since he was a kitten.

“It’s truly amazing to have picked Corduroy out from a litter when I was almost 7 years old and still have him in my life today,“ she shares. “The secret has been allowing him to be a cat--hunting and getting plenty of love! Growing up on 160 acres in Oregon, I allowed Corduroy to roam the ranch freely, so he always gets lots of exercise.“
